Common QuickBooks Enterprise Errors and Fixes

QuickBooks Error 6000 Series (6000, 82 / 6000, 301 / 6000, 305)

Cause: This error occurs due to a damaged company file, network issues, or incorrect folder permissions.

Solution:

  • Ensure QuickBooks is updated.
  • Move the company file to a local drive.
  • Run QuickBooks File Doctor to repair corruption.
  • Check and modify folder permissions.

QuickBooks Error H202

Cause: This error occurs when QuickBooks cannot connect to the company file in multi-user mode due to network configuration issues.

Solution:

  1. Open QuickBooks Database Server Manager and scan for company files.
  2. Ensure Hosting Multi-User Access is enabled.
  3. Configure firewall settings to allow QuickBooks.
  4. Restart the server and try again.

QuickBooks Error 80029c4a

Cause: This error occurs when a DLL file fails to load properly due to a corrupted installation.

Solution:

  • Restart your computer.
  • Run QuickBooks Repair from Control Panel > Programs & Features.
  • Reinstall QuickBooks if the issue persists.

QuickBooks Error 3371, Status Code 11118

Cause: QuickBooks cannot initialize the license properties due to missing or damaged licensing files.

Solution:

  • Close QuickBooks and open C:\ProgramData\Intuit\Entitlement Client\v8.
  • Delete EntitlementDataStore.ecml.
  • Restart QuickBooks and re-enter license details.

QuickBooks Payroll Error PS077 or PS032

Cause: These errors occur when trying to update payroll due to incorrect billing information or damaged tax table files.

Solution:

  • Verify QuickBooks subscription status.
  • Download the latest QuickBooks updates.
  • Rename Paysub.ini file in C:\Program Files\Common Files\Intuit\QuickBooks.
  • Restart QuickBooks and retry the payroll update.

QuickBooks Banking Error 179

Cause: Users experience this error when unable to log in to their bank account due to browser cache issues.

Solution:

  • Clear browser cache and cookies.
  • Disable browser extensions.
  • Verify bank login credentials.
  • Try logging in from a different browser.

QuickBooks Error 15215

Cause: This payroll update error occurs due to improper Internet Explorer settings or firewall restrictions.

Solution:

  • Close QuickBooks and reopen it as an administrator.
  • Set Internet Explorer as the default browser.
  • Add QuickBooks to firewall exceptions.
  • Restart the system and attempt the update.

QuickBooks Error C=44

Cause: This is a data integrity issue caused by corruption in the QuickBooks database.

Solution:

  • Run Verify Data in QuickBooks.
  • If errors are detected, use Rebuild Data to fix them.
  • Restore a backup of the company file if necessary.

Tips to Prevent QuickBooks Enterprise Errors

To reduce the occurrence of QuickBooks Enterprise Errors, follow these best practices:

  1. Regular Updates: Keep QuickBooks and Windows updated.
  2. Stable Internet Connection: Ensure a reliable network for multi-user access.
  3. Backup Data: Create regular backups to prevent data loss.
  4. System Requirements: Ensure your computer meets QuickBooks specifications.
  5. Security Configuration: Add QuickBooks as an exception in antivirus and firewall settings.
  6. Use QuickBooks Tools: Utilize QuickBooks Tool Hub to troubleshoot issues effectively.
